U.S. News Rankings 2020
Houston Methodist Sugar Land Hospital is ranked by U.S. News & World Report as one of the leading hospitals in the Houston area and in the state. This year, Houston Methodist Sugar Land tied for No. 4 in Houston, up from No. 5 in 2019, and No. 6 (three-way tie) in Texas, up from No. 9 in 2019. Screening Station Questionnaires
OSHA has released new guidance that influenced how we are handling screenings at all entrances to the hospital. What changed? We will no longer require temperatures to be taken upon entry, but we will display posters with screening questions for patients and visitors to verbally complete before entering the building.
